The novel coronavirus has claimed 13 more lives bringing the death toll to 555.
According to the Ghana Health Service (GHS), 656 new cases recorded as of February 12, 2021 have sent the number of active cases to 7,850.

28 patients are in critical condition while 85 others are in severe stages per the GHS website.

So far there have been 77,046 cases in the country with 68,713 recoveries/Discharge.
Regional Breakdown
Greater Accra Region - 44,893 Ashanti Region - 13,763; Western Region - 4,462; Eastern Region - 3,306; Central Region - 2,673; Volta Region - 1,329; Bono East Region - 966; Northern Region - 832; Upper East Region - 814; Bono Region - 802; Western North Region - 747; Ahafo Region - 625; Upper West Region - 287; Oti Region - 258; Savannah Region - 68; North East Region - 42
